Drupal and Google: How to Improve Your Site Speed for Better SEO
Drupal is a powerful content management platform. Flexibility, stability, and security are strong arguments in its favor. But there's one crucial factor that often jeopardizes your relationship with Google—site speed.
Common Performance Issues in Drupal Websites
Drupal is renowned for its powerful and flexible architecture, but this strength comes at a cost. Due to its complex structure and universal database handling mechanism, Drupal often falls behind other CMSs in page-loading speed.
Think of Drupal as driving a robust SUV—it can handle tough terrain but probably won't win a race on a high-speed track.
The result? Low scores in Google PageSpeed Insights, significantly impacting your site’s ranking in search results.
Why Site Speed Affects SEO and Google Traffic
Google’s logic is straightforward—users want quick access to information or to make a purchase promptly. A slow website is a poor website in Google's eyes because it leads to user dissatisfaction and fewer conversions.
Imagine Google as a giant supermarket promoting stores within itself. Stores with quick service and high sales get more advertising banners and traffic. Slow stores lose visitors and revenue. Google favors the fast and ignores the slow—no exceptions.
How to Optimize Drupal for PageSpeed and SEO
The best solution is to decouple the frontend from the backend. Drupal continues doing what it does best—handling flexible content management and complex business logic—while Next.js takes on the frontend, delivering fast page loads and perfect scores in PageSpeed Insights.
Next.js is a modern JavaScript framework known for high performance thanks to server-side rendering and static page generation. It perfectly integrates with Drupal through Drupal’s powerful API, ensuring seamless interaction.
Real-World Example of Headless Drupal and Next.js
Recently at Wishdesk, we worked with an educational platform using Drupal. Owners faced severe issues—pages loaded too slowly, negatively affecting their rankings and conversions. After transitioning to a headless architecture using Next.js, page loading speeds increased by 60%, and organic search traffic grew by 35% within the first three months.
Technically, the transition wasn't overly complicated: we used JSON:API modules to set up Drupal’s API interface, configured server-side rendering with Next.js, optimized script and image loading, and actively utilized CDN services. We also anticipated potential risks like module conflicts and caching issues, addressing them proactively.
How AI Supports Faster and Smarter Drupal Sites
Artificial Intelligence in modern headless projects significantly enhances user experience. It personalizes content by analyzing user behavior and recommending relevant materials. AI also automatically optimizes page loading by compressing images and streamlining code, further improving site speed and performance.
SEO Benefits of a Faster Drupal Website
Improved scores in PageSpeed Insights, enhanced SEO rankings, and increased Google traffic. Most importantly—happy users who stay longer on your site, convert more frequently, and recommend your services to others.
Final Thoughts on Optimizing Drupal Performance
If your Drupal site isn't performing well in Google PageSpeed Insights, you're already losing potential clients. However, you can change that by adopting a modern headless architecture with Next.js.
At Wishdesk, our team has extensive experience implementing such projects. Contact us for expert consultation and a personalized evaluation of your site. Investing in your site’s speed means investing in the future of your business.